Output 0504d33f21e90d4bfd44933d9d5b5ed08ca863a82f4ad63db8a740425c8de0e7:74

value
397808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f94de98d137aadddb9fde1209d8ea61e8cbe83 OP_EQUAL
address
35F6FoX7bP5daxRNY2EXcDPEeCS6o8nRNH
transaction
0504d33f21e90d4bfd44933d9d5b5ed08ca863a82f4ad63db8a740425c8de0e7